Windows 10 Pro offers more advanced security and business networking features, including: BitLocker Drive Encryption. Remote Desktop. The ability to join a domain or Azure Active Directory. If you're running Windows 10 Home, select Get Windows 10 Pro to upgrade your device.

Sep 26, 2020 · Starting from July 29th, 2015 to July 29th, 2016 Microsoft ran a free upgrade offer where it allowed Windows 7 and Windows 8/8.1 users to upgrade to Windows 10 for free. Even after Microsoft officially closed the free upgrade offer, users were able to upgrade to Windows 10 for free. Welcome to Ten Forums. It sounds like your laptop was originally supplied by the OEM with Home installed, which you later upgraded to Pro. A PC with an OEM pre-installed W10 has a key for its original W10 embedded in its firmware. When doing a clean install Setup reads this key and installs the appropriate edition, Home or Pro.
